Virtual reality heats up in China
The virtual reality (VR) market in China is expected to reach $860 million in 2016 and accelerate to $8.5 billion by 2020.

4 letter VR domains are hot right now (mainly domainer to domainer sales) and are going for low xxxx and domainers buy them with 1 industry in mind ie:- the VRVG one can represent Video Games and the guy who owns it was looking for 6 figures last i heard, it can't represent much else though other than Video Games (major industry wise).

But i see 4 character domains names with a number '4' potentially opening more doors than many 4 letter domains due to the amount of industries they can represent, Ie:-

X6chT

Can stand for Music/Marketing/Media/Movies for(4) Virtual Reality.

They are perfect brandables really.
